A Comprehensive Guide to Interior Bay Window InstallersIntroBay windows are a popular architectural feature that can improve the visual appeal of a home while providing additional space and natural light. These multi-faceted windows not just improve the exterior of a house however likewise produce a distinct and comfortable interior atmosphere.